Opponents of the felling of the ten chestnut trees felled to allow the redevelopment of a square in Meaux (Seine-et-Marne) organized a ceremony in tribute to the trees.
About fifty people participated this Saturday morning in a fake funeral which began in front of the Hôtel de Ville, says

Dressed in dark, the inhabitants sang then went to the square George Brassens, place of felling of trees.
In procession, carrying a trunk draped in black, the participants then marched through the aisles of a market in Meaux, notably chanting slogans calling for the resignation of the mayor.
The mayor and his opponents in the same place
Jean-François Copé was present to meet market customers.
The protesters ended their happening with a minute of silence.
The trees had been felled the day before after a standoff between their defenders, including members of GNSA Meaux, and the town.
